Core Ultra 7 268V vs Core Ultra 5 226V benchmarks

Our benchmark analysis concludes that the Core Ultra 5 226V performs better than the Core Ultra 7 268V. Furthermore, our gaming benchmark shows that it also outperforms the Core Ultra 7 268V in all gaming tests too.

Our spec comparison shows that they have an identical amount of cores and the same number of threads. Our comparison shows that the Core Ultra 7 268V has a slightly higher clock speed compared to the Core Ultra 5 226V. In terms of cache, both these CPUs have the same amount of L2 cache. The Core Ultra 7 268V also has significantly more L3 cache.

The more cores a CPU has, the better the overall performance will be in parallel workloads such as multitasking. Many CPUs have more threads than cores, this means that each physical core is split into multiple logical cores, making them more efficient. For instance, the Core Ultra 7 268V has the same number of threads as cores. This means the the CPU does not support hyperthreading.
